We lift up this urgent need before the Lord, knowing that He is our Provider and the One who sustains us in every trial. The weight of financial hardship, especially when health crises strike, can feel overwhelming, but we serve a God who sees your daughter’s family and knows their every need. The Scriptures remind us in Philippians 4:19, *"My God will supply every need of yours according to his riches in glory in Christ Jesus."* This is not a hollow promise—it is the very character of our Father to care for His children, and we stand on this truth together.

The uncertainty of government delays or shutdowns can test our trust, but let us not lean on the arm of man, which is frail and unreliable. Instead, we fix our eyes on the Lord, who holds all things in His hands. Proverbs 3:5-6 instructs us, *"Trust in Yahweh with all your heart, and don’t lean on your own understanding. In all your ways acknowledge him, and he will make your paths straight."* Even in this season of waiting, God is at work—perhaps refining their faith, drawing them closer to Him, or preparing a provision they cannot yet see. We pray that this family would experience His peace that surpasses understanding (Philippians 4:7) and that their hearts would be guarded against fear or despair.

At the same time, we must also consider whether there are practical steps they can take while waiting. Has your daughter or son-in-law reached out to their local church for assistance? The body of Christ is called to bear one another’s burdens (Galatians 6:2), and many congregations have benevolence funds or connections to resources for families in crisis. If they haven’t already, we encourage them to humbly seek help from their church family or trusted believers who can offer support, whether through meals, financial aid, or prayer. Additionally, they might explore temporary assistance programs in their community or contact their disability office to clarify the delay. While we trust God for the outcome, we also act wisely and diligently as stewards of the situation He has placed before us.

We also want to gently address something we notice in this request: the name of Jesus was not invoked. This is not a small matter, for Scripture is clear that we have no access to the Father except through Christ. Jesus Himself declared in John 14:6, *"I am the way, the truth, and the life. No one comes to the Father, except through me."* It is only by His name that we can boldly approach the throne of grace (Hebrews 4:16) and ask for mercy in times of need. If your daughter’s family does not yet know Jesus as their Savior, we urge you to share the Gospel with them—that while we all have sinned and fall short of God’s glory (Romans 3:23), Christ died to pay the penalty for our sins, and through faith in Him, we are saved (Ephesians 2:8-9). There is no greater security in this life or the next than to be found in Him.
